Why a Car Power Distribution Block Is Necessary

From my experience working on car electrical systems, I’ve found that a power distribution block is absolutely essential for keeping things organized and safe. When I first started adding multiple accessories like extra lights, a stereo amplifier, or a winch, I realized that running separate wires from the battery to each device became a tangled mess. A power distribution block lets me connect all those wires to a single, secure point, which makes the whole setup cleaner and easier to manage.

Another reason I rely on a power distribution block is for safety. Without it, I risk overloading circuits or creating poor connections that can lead to voltage drops or even electrical fires. The block provides a solid, well-insulated connection that helps protect both my car’s electrical system and the accessories I install. Plus, it simplifies troubleshooting — if something goes wrong, I can quickly isolate the issue without pulling apart a complicated web of wiring.

In short, using a power distribution block has made my car upgrades more professional, reliable, and safer. It’s a small component that saves me a lot of headaches and keeps my electrical system running smoothly.

What Is a Car Power Distribution Block?

A power distribution block is a device that splits a single power source into multiple outputs, allowing you to safely and neatly connect several electrical accessories, such as amplifiers, lights, or other devices. It helps prevent messy wiring and reduces voltage drop, which is crucial for maintaining consistent power.

Key Factors I Considered Before Buying

1. Amperage Rating

This is critical. I made sure to choose a block that could handle more amps than my total system draw to avoid overheating or failure. Check the maximum current your system will draw and pick a block rated slightly higher for safety.

2. Number of Output Ports

I counted how many devices I needed to power and chose a block with enough terminals to accommodate them all, plus a few extras in case I added more gear later.

3. Wire Gauge Compatibility

Power distribution blocks specify the wire sizes they support. Since I use thick gauge wires for my main power feeds, I ensured the block could accommodate those sizes to maintain a secure connection.

4. Build Quality and Materials

I opted for blocks made with high-quality materials like copper terminals and an insulated, durable housing. This helps with conductivity and safety, especially in a car’s vibration-prone environment.

5. Design and Mounting Options

Space under my hood is limited, so I looked for a compact design with easy mounting options. Some blocks come with clear covers to protect against accidental shorts, which I found very useful.

Types of Power Distribution Blocks I Encountered

  • Standard Blocks: Simple design for splitting power to multiple outputs.
  • Fuse Blocks: Include built-in fuses to protect each output line, adding an extra layer of safety.
  • Ground Distribution Blocks: Used to consolidate grounding wires, important for preventing noise and ensuring good electrical grounding.

Installation Tips from My Experience

  • Always disconnect the battery before working on your electrical system.
  • Use proper crimp connectors or solder joints to ensure solid connections.
  • Secure the block firmly to avoid movement and wire fatigue.
  • Label your wires or keep a wiring diagram handy for future troubleshooting.
